11 PROBLEM SOLVING

11.1

PROBLEM SOLVING GENERAL____________________________________

Symptoms
Engine will not
start
Engine hard to
start or runs
poorly.
Engine Stops
Engine
Overheating
Battery not holding
charge. Battery
light on
Decks cut
unevenly Poor
quality of cut.
en-106
Possible Causes
Glow plug has not timed out
Battery low on charge or
defective.
Fuel tank empty or fuel
contaminated.
Blown fuse.
Defective starter relay.
Brake switch is not on.
Mow switch set to cut.
Transport pedal not in neutral.
Fuel tank empty or fuel
contaminated.
Air Cleaner blocked or dirty.
Injectors, fuel pump.
Other Engine Problem.
Fuel tank empty.
Interlocks not set before
leaving operators seat.
Coolant level low.
Radiator air intake restricted.
Waterpump/alternator belt or
fan belt loose or broken.
Loose or corroded battery
terminals.
Low electrolyte level in battery.
Alternator belt loose or broken.
Alternator defective.
Cutting blades are worn.
Engine speed too low.
Cutter motors worn.
Ground speed to high.
Action
Reset ignition switch and allow glow plug to time out before
cranking engine.
Inspect condition of battery and battery connections.
Fill tank with fresh fuel. Change filter. Bleed air from lines.
Replace Fuse.
Test and replace relay if necessary.
Ensure brake switch is on.
Set mow switch to off.
Remove foot from pedal, cheek pedal returns to the neutral
position.
Fill tank with fresh fuel. Change filter. Bleed air from lines.
Check air cleaner, replace as neccesary.
Consult engine manual.
Consult engine troubleshooting guide.
Fill with fresh fuel and bleed lines.
Ensure Parking Brake is on & Mow switch is in the off
position.
Inspect and add 50/50 antifreeze solution if required
Clean wire mesh guard at radiator.
Inspect waterpump/alternator belt and fan belt. Tighten if
neccesary.
Inspect terminals, clean and tighten as required.
Refill battery with distilled water.
Inspect waterpump/alternator belt. Tighten if neccesary.
See engine manual.
Replace blades.
Check engine speed, run engine at full throttle.
Check case drain leakage & flow check cutting circuit.
Set work speed stop.
